TeachMe.To Logo
  1. Golf
  2. New York
  3. Buffalo
πŸ’™

Get a free trial lesson with Cindy

Golf lessons with

Coach Cindy Miller

From$155.92 per lesson
β€’
Image 1
Image 2
Image 3
Image 4
Profile image
Profile image

Golf lessons with

Coach Cindy Miller

From$155.92 per lesson
β€’
99
Happy Student Score
Outstanding
β€’
This coach is very reliable and responsive. Students are very satisfied and regularly return for more lessons.
Coach Rating
5.0β€’11 reviews
99
Happy Student Score
Outstanding
β€’
This coach is very reliable and responsive. Students are very satisfied and regularly return for more lessons.
Coach Rating
5.0β€’11 reviews

About your golf coach

CIndy Miller is a former LPGA Tour player who currently competes on The Legends Tour of the LPGA where she sits within the Top 40 of their Career Money List. A Top 50- ELITE LPGA Teacher in the World, she is a Master U.S. Kids Golf Instructor and Certified Behavior and Motivation Specialist. She is sought after as a speaker, corporate trainer, and motivational speaker. She loves unlocking potential. She has been teaching people to hit the golf ball clean, airborne, and straight on purpose for over thirty years. She can help you too.

πŸ‘‹
Teaches: Kids, Teenagers, Adults, Seniors
🌱
Levels: Beginners, Intermediates, Experts
πŸ“
Lives in: Buffalo, New York
πŸŽ“
Years Playing: Not specified
πŸ”₯
Given: 23 lessons

Cindy's availability

Find a location and time that works for you

Cindy's availability

Find a location and time that works for you

Airport Driving Range and Pro Shop

Free
302.8 miles away

Paddock Chevrolet Golf Dome

Free
300.9 miles away

Availability on all locations

Near Buffalo, New York

No availability for this date

Didn't find a time or location that works with Cindy?
We can suggest similar coaches or arrange a different spot (even at home)
See similar coaches

Accomplishments

πŸ…Tour Pro
βž•LPGA Professionals Hall of Fame

Certifications & Badges

πŸ“LPGA Certified

Reputation

99
Happy Student Score
Outstanding
Reliability
Always reliable ⭐ Shows up on time and ready to teach every lesson. You can count on them.
Average rating
5.0
18 ratingsβ€’11 reviews
5
18
4
0
3
0
2
0
1
0
Jacob C.Verified βœ“
Level: Beginnerβ€’Lessons taken: 1β€’Verified βœ“
Amazing instructor, I can’t wait for our next lesson!
Dan T.
Cindy was great! At 71, I forgot how to swing. Within a 1/2 hour, my swing speed went from 70mph to 90 mph. Cant wait for my next lesson and getting out on the course! I have a renewed excitement! Thanks Cindy
Brenda R.
Cindy was clear in her instructions and with just a little help got me going in the right direction. As I continue to play, Im sure Ill hire Cindy again to help perfect my game.
Sarah M.
Cindy did a great job identifying my swing faults and fixing them. I recommend her to anyone who wants to improve.
Rocco O.
Cindy was amazing, very easy to talk to and left me feeling comfortable. Helped my game out tremendously!
Rocco O.
Cindy was amazing, very easy to talk to and left me feeling comfortable. Helped my game out tremendously!

Beginner training plan
Your first lessonWe start with grip, set up and posture. I will show you what a square face look like so you know exactly what it takes it hit the golf ball clean, airborne, and straight on purpose. We will discover what your learning style is, as that makes learning to play easier. We will also discuss your personality. People need to play as they are, not as someone else. It make the game. Way more fun!
Lesson 4-10Lesson 4 and 5 You will work on short game and how to fly the ball 10, 20, 30, 40, 50, 60, 70, 80, 90, and 100 yards. We will write these down in your notebook. These numbers will be very important to you in the course. Lesson 6-7 We will work on putting. Alignment, atroke shape, distance control, and green reading. All of these components will take three weeks to learn. Lesson 8-9 We will work on hybrids and fairways. How to hit them out of good and bad lies. How far they go and when and when. It to use them. Lesson 10 We will review everything you have learned and be sure you are ready to take on the course!
Lesson 2-3Lesson 2 You will continue to learn to make your routine more consistent so that you can hit the ball clean, airborne and straight on purpose. We will work our way up to a 7 iron from a 9 and 8. Lesson 3 You will learn to aim at targets and try to discern how far you hit the ball with your short irons. We will write these yardages down in your notebook.

Advanced training plan
Your first lessonWe will discuss your goals for your game and where you stand right now. 1. What do you ahoot? 2. What do you want to shoot? 3. How often do you play? 4. How often do you practice, 5. So you keep track of your stats? 6. Where do you think you can find the shots you need to eliminate?
Lesson 4-10
Lesson 2-3Lessons 2 We start to work on the plan we have discussed and agreed on after the first lesson. Lesson 3 We continue to work on your plan to progress to achieve your golf goals.

Youth players
Working with kidsAs a Master US Kids Teacher I love teaching juniors ages 4-12 how to learn to play and compete in the game of golf! We hold both private and group lessons for juniors.

Working with teenagersI teach many teenage juniors ages 13-18 who like to play and live to compete. I have helped many earn college scholarships and win State and National Championships.

What you need to bringWear sneakers and comfortable clothing. Bring a golf holove if you have one. When you arrive, please purchase a bucket of range balls.

What I can bringIf you have clubs, please bring them. Bring a 9 iron, 7 iron, hybrid, and a driver.

Frequently asked questions

Cancellation Policy

We totally understand that life can be unpredictable and plans might change. That's why we've got your back with our flexible cancellation policy, designed to give you peace of mind when booking private sports lessons with our awesome local instructors!

If you need to cancel your lesson, no worries! You can get a full refund if you cancel within 24 hours of making your booking. We want to make the process as hassle-free as possible for you.

And if you simply want to reschedule your lesson, change the date and time, or adjust the number of students joining, we've got you covered there too. You can easily make these changes within 24 hours of booking, and up to 72 hours before your lesson starts.

Our goal is to make your experience smooth, enjoyable, and worry-free. So go ahead and book with confidence, knowing that we're here to accommodate your needs every step of the way!
  1. Golf
  2. New York
  3. Buffalo
TeachMe.To Logo

The easy way to learn to play.

AboutFAQCoach FAQ
BrowseReviewsPrivacyTerms
InstagramFacebook

Β© 2026 Teach Me To


As a platform, we do our best to provide accurate information and make your booking experience seamless. However, we do not verify every detail and we do not background check every coach who lists themselves on our site. It's up to the instructors to provide accurate, up-to-date information. If you have any questions or concerns, just message us and ask!

CM
Golf with Cindy M.β­‘ 5.0 (18 reviews)
How it works